Introduction
Developing a TikTok clone app is a highly profitable business opportunity in the ever-growing world of social media. Short-form video content has become the favored type for leisure and communication across the globe. TikTok, with its advanced recommendation systems and interactive tools, has emerged as a global trend, transforming the approach individuals consume digital material.
As an business enthusiast or startup founder, the potential to create a short-video application that takes advantage of this trend can generate considerable progress. This resource will instruct you on steps to develop an platform that not only rivals the TikTok platform but also differentiates itself, guaranteeing success in a crowded industry.
Understanding the Appeal of TikTok-Like Platforms
TikTok has emerged as one of the dominant forces in the social media world, with a user base exceeding 1 billion by 2024. The key attraction of the app lies in its highly addictive short-form video content and its smart recommendation system, which maximizes user retention for extended durations. The app’s popularity is fueled by its content customization capabilities, promote viral videos, and serve both individual creators and corporate entities.
These factors positions TikTok-inspired platforms as desirable to a broad audience, but equally to marketers, influencers, and creators, all of whom see the platform as a effective medium for maximizing reach.
If you plan to create a TikTok clone app, analyzing the attraction of this format of platforms is crucial. Quick video clips offer instant gratification, highly shareable, and simple to produce with minimal equipment. Whether it's creative performances, comedy skits, informative posts, or advertising campaigns, the style opens numerous possibilities for viewer connection. A similar video-sharing platform should focus on these key principles, providing an intuitive platform for users and contributors.
Define the Core Features of Your TikTok Clone App
Developing a TikTok clone app demands a robust set of core features that mirror TikTok’s strengths and offer something unique. These functionalities should prioritize user engagement, facilitate seamless video production, and inter-user connections. Here’s a breakdown of the key aspects for your app:
User Registration & Profiles:
Simplify account creation to remove barriers. Allow users to create accounts via email, phone number, or social media accounts (Facebook, Google, etc.). Customizable user profiles, like bio, profile pictures, and content preferences, improve personalization.
Content Creation Tools:
One of the major attractions that sets TikTok apart is its sophisticated editing tools. Make sure that your app features comprehensive editing options, such as interactive editing features and music synchronization.
Custom Video Suggestions:
The success of TikTok is largely driven by its AI-based personalized feed. Using intelligent systems to provide user-specific recommendations based on user interactions (likes, shares, follows, etc.) increases user engagement.
Social Interactions:
Basic social features like comments and likes are essential to fostering engagement. Users need options for engage with trending content, interact with peers, and explore a wide range of videos.
Instant Broadcasts:
Integrating live video interactions lets users connect with their followers in immediate scenarios. This introduces a dynamic dimension to the app, enriching the user experience and options for creators.
Revenue Streams:
Strategize monetization for long-term sustainability. You should explore advertising spots, in-app purchases (premium features), and brand collaborations. Providing a platform for influencers and brands to run paid campaigns enhances profitability.
By prioritizing essential functionalities, you lay the foundation for a profitable short-video application.
Prioritize UI/UX
The app’s interface and experience play a vital role in the growth of any social media platform. Intuitive navigation is essential, explore media, upload content, and connect socially. A clean, intuitive interface enhances user satisfaction and minimizes drop-offs.
For your TikTok clone app, focus on optimizing for mobile users, as the majority of interactions happen on phones. Include these essential design elements:
Simple Navigation: Ensure the app’s navigation is intuitive. The content feed should be central, with clearly marked icons for uploading, leaving feedback, and exploring.
Adaptive Layouts: The app needs to adapt to all screen dimensions, as viewers access from multiple platforms.
Speed and Responsiveness: To retain attention, content must stream without delays. Use caching mechanisms and leverage CDNs to improve speed.
Pick the Best Development Frameworks
Selecting the best development tools for your application is essential for ensuring scalability, speed, and a stable functionality. Here’s a summary of technologies to consider:
Frontend Development:
Consider cross-platform frameworks for streamlined app creation, which supports diverse operating systems with a consistent approach. These frameworks reduce effort, budget-friendly, and simple to support.
Backend Development:
For the data management layer, opt for robust frameworks such as Node.js or Django. These solutions are fast, handle increasing traffic, and support extensive video and user workflows.
Content Storage Systems:
Storing media securely is a priority. Explore secure options like AWS or Google Cloud, which enable smooth video hosting and support smooth streaming.
AI & Machine Learning:
To create customized recommendations, adopt intelligent tech. These technologies analyze user preferences and behavior, delivering suggestions that align with their interests.
By investing in suitable technologies, you set up your app for success.
Enhance User Experience with Smart Algorithms
A key element behind TikTok’s popularity lies in its advanced AI capabilities to deliver tailored content. By studying user behavior—such as liked videos, watch history, and interactions—the app creates personalized video feeds, keeping users engaged longer.
For your short-video platform, utilizing intelligent systems will ensure that the media is specific to individual preferences. Here’s how intelligent systems drive engagement:
Recommendation Engine:
Using advanced AI models, your app can suggest content based on a user’s previous interactions.
Viral Trends Identifier:
AI recognizes emerging trends and categorize it for wider visibility, helping popular content reach more users.
Implement Revenue Models
Creating a revenue-generating platform demands a focus on income streams; profitability plays a central role to sustaining the platform. Here are several monetization strategies to boost your platform’s income:
Ad-Based Revenue:
Collaborate with ad platforms to display video ads, banners, or native ads. Ad revenue offers a consistent income stream.
Sponsored Partnerships:
As with TikTok, allow brands to create their own content and engage in co-branded activities. This attracts advertisers seeking visibility.
In-App Purchases:
Offer premium video editing tools, filters, and special effects, letting users unlock advanced capabilities.
Subscription Models:
Offer tiered plans for users seeking enhanced features or enjoying added perks. This regular income stream can offer consistent earnings.
Implement Social Sharing and Viral Features
Promoting viral content distribution is a great way to drive organic growth for your application. Add features that allow seamless cross-posting on Instagram, Facebook, Twitter, or even WhatsApp. Social sharing creates a viral loop, where audiences promote videos, expanding your user base.
In addition to social sharing, add trend-friendly features such as:
Trending Tasks:
Allow users to create and participate in video challenges, a key element for engagement. This drives active How to migrate from Wix to Shopify participation and ensures constant activity.
Hashtags:
Introduce organized tagging to make content easily findable, enhancing user interaction.
By optimizing social sharing, you ensure constant audience expansion.
Ensure User Trust
For any content-sharing app, security and privacy are critical. With the increasing concern over user data, your platform must adhere to privacy standards such as international privacy laws and state-level privacy acts.
Incorporate the following features to ensure data privacy:
Data Security Layers:
Protect user information with advanced encryption methods to prevent unauthorized access.
Two-Factor Authentication (copyright):
Add an extra layer of security to user accounts by requiring two-factor authentication. This bolsters user confidence.
Transaction Safety:
If your app supports in-app purchases or subscriptions, ensure that all payment transactions are processed through secure gateways. This builds trust with users.
Leverage Influencers and Partnerships for Growth
Influencers serve as major catalysts in expanding visibility and boosting platform popularity. Collaborating with influencers in your target audience can generate organic growth and user confidence to your application.
To successfully leverage influencers:
Engage Relevant Influencers: Store design customization
Focus on creators whose audience matches your target demographic.
Host Promotional Events:
Allow influencers to run sponsored challenges or run paid campaigns to drive downloads.
Offer Incentives:
Offer creators rewards like revenue sharing, exclusive features, or paid partnerships to secure loyalty.
Track Success Metrics
Once your video-sharing application is live, it’s critical to frequently analyze and enhance its functionality. Adopt tracking solutions like Google Analytics or Mixpanel to evaluate success indicators, such as:
User Acquisition:
Monitor how users are finding the platform to maximize reach.
Engagement Rates:
Measure how often users interact with content. High interactivity drive growth potential.
Churn Analysis:
Track how often users return to reduce drop-offs.
Regularly analyze these metrics to identify areas for improvement. Split testing optimizes user interfaces, guaranteeing ongoing relevance.
Conclusion: Unlocking the Potential of Your TikTok Clone App
Developing a competitive video-sharing platform requires careful planning, but done correctly, it offers significant potential. By prioritizing user satisfaction, using intelligent algorithms, creating an intuitive design, and adopting profitable tactics, you build a platform that thrives and achieves long-term profitability.
Begin Your Journey Today!
Eager to disrupt the social media space? The foundation for thriving lies in standing out with innovative ideas, delivering seamless usability, and adapting to user needs. Quick, engaging content dominates the digital age, and with careful planning, your app can become the next big thing.